## 2 Legal Review Triggers
> Identify when legal review is mandatory, recommended, or optional.
### 2.1 Mandatory Legal Review
**Project CANNOT proceed without legal approval** in these scenarios:
#### 2.1.1 Inception Phase Triggers
- **New project or product**: Any new initiative requiring legal risk assessment
- **New market entry**: Expansion to new geographic market (especially regulated jurisdictions)
- **New data processing**: Processing of personal data not previously handled (new data types, purposes, regions)
- **Regulated industry**: Projects in healthcare, finance, government, defense
- **Customer contract commitments**: New customer contracts with legal obligations (SLAs, deliverables, compliance)
#### 2.1.2 Requirements Phase Triggers
- **Regulatory compliance requirements**: GDPR, HIPAA, SOC 2, PCI-DSS, export control
- **High-risk features**: Features with legal implications (payment processing, healthcare data, encryption, AI/ML)
- **Customer contractual commitments**: Features required by customer contracts
- **Material data processing changes**: New purposes, new data types, new third parties
#### 2.1.3 Design Phase Triggers
- **Architecture decisions with legal implications**: Data storage locations (data sovereignty), encryption choices (export control), third-party integrations (DPAs)
- **Intellectual property concerns**: Patent landscape analysis (FTO), technology licensing
- **Third-party technology selection**: Vendor due diligence, DPAs, license compliance
#### 2.1.4 Construction Phase Triggers
- **License violations detected**: CI/CD detects prohibited licenses (GPL, AGPL, unlicensed)
- **Contract changes**: Amendments to customer or vendor contracts
- **Data breach or security incident**: Legal response required
#### 2.1.5 Transition Phase Triggers
- **Production deployment**: Final legal sign-off before go-live (terms of service, privacy policy, compliance certifications)
- **International deployment**: Export classification, data residency verification
- **Customer onboarding**: Customer DPAs, BAAs (HIPAA), contract execution
### 2.2 Recommended Legal Review
**Legal input valuable but not strictly required**:
- **Technical design reviews**: Optional legal participation to identify early risks
- **Vendor RFP process**: Legal review of finalists before selection
- **Marketing materials**: Review of claims, trademark usage, disclaimers
- **Partnership agreements**: Legal review of partnership terms before negotiation
- **Open source contributions**: Legal review before contributing company IP to open source projects
### 2.3 Advisory Legal Consultation
**Informal consultation with Legal Liaison**:
- **Early-stage idea exploration**: "Is this legally feasible?" questions
- **Risk clarification**: Understanding legal constraints before detailed planning
- **Policy interpretation**: Questions about company legal policies
**Process**: Email or Slack message to Legal Liaison, no formal review ticket required

## 4 Legal Review SLAs and Prioritization
> Establish review turnaround time commitments and prioritization criteria.
### 4.1 Review SLA Tiers
| Priority | Response Time | Review Completion | Escalation Path | Use Cases |
| --- | --- | --- | --- | --- |
| **Standard** | 1 business day | 5 business days | Legal Liaison → Senior Counsel (if > 5 days) | Routine reviews, no immediate deadline |
| **Urgent** | 4 hours | 2 business days | Legal Liaison → General Counsel (if > 2 days) | Customer commitment, upcoming deadline, moderate business impact |
| **Emergency** | 1 hour | 1 business day | General Counsel immediately | Regulatory investigation, litigation threat, imminent customer deadline, critical business impact |
**SLA Clock**:
- **Starts**: When complete request received
- **Pauses**: When additional information requested from requester
- **Resumes**: When requester provides requested information
- **Stops**: When legal review delivered
**SLA Monitoring**: Legal review tickets tracked in [system], dashboards monitor SLA compliance
### 4.2 Priority Determination
**Standard Priority** (default):
- No immediate deadline (> 1 week)
- Routine compliance questions
- Proactive risk assessments
- General legal guidance
**Urgent Priority**:
- Customer deadline within 1-2 weeks
- Contract negotiation in progress
- Moderate revenue impact ($50K-$500K)
- Moderate legal risk (score 6-11)
**Emergency Priority**:
- Customer deadline within 1-3 days
- Regulatory investigation or enforcement action
- Litigation threatened or filed
- High revenue impact (> $500K)
- High legal risk (score ≥ 12)
- Security breach or data breach
**Escalation for Priority Disputes**: If requester and Legal Liaison disagree on priority, escalate to Project Manager and Senior Counsel for decision.
### 4.3 SLA Exceptions
**SLA May Be Exceeded** in these scenarios:
- External counsel review required (adds 5-10 business days)
- Novel legal issue requiring extensive research
- Regulatory agency response required (outside legal team control)
- Multiple high-priority requests simultaneously (resource constraints)
**Exception Process**:
1. Legal Liaison identifies SLA breach risk
2. Notify requester immediately with reason and revised estimate
3. Escalate to General Counsel for resource prioritization
4. Document exception reason in review ticket
## 5 Approval Authorities and Escalation
> Define who can approve what, and when escalation is required.
### 5.1 Approval Authority Matrix
| Decision Type | Legal Liaison | Senior Counsel | General Counsel | CEO | Board |
| --- | --- | --- | --- | --- | --- |
| **Open source license approval** (allowlist) | Approve | - | - | - | - |
| **Open source license approval** (review-required) | Recommend | Approve | - | - | - |
| **Vendor contract review** (< $100K) | Approve | - | - | - | - |
| **Vendor contract review** ($100K-$500K) | Recommend | Approve | - | - | - |
| **Customer contract review** (< $500K) | Recommend | Approve | - | - | - |
| **Customer contract review** (> $500K) | Recommend | - | Approve | - | - |
| **Legal risk acceptance** (score ≤ 5) | Approve | - | - | - | - |
| **Legal risk acceptance** (score 6-11) | Recommend | - | Approve | - | - |
| **Legal risk acceptance** (score ≥ 12) | Recommend | - | - | Approve | - |
| **Patent filing decision** (< $50K) | Recommend | - | Approve | - | - |
| **Patent filing decision** (> $50K) | Recommend | - | - | Approve | - |
| **Trademark registration** | Approve | - | - | - | - |
| **Regulatory compliance certification** | Recommend | - | Approve | - | - |
| **Data breach notification** | Recommend | - | Approve | Notify | - |
| **Litigation settlement** (< $100K) | Recommend | - | Approve | Notify | - |
| **Litigation settlement** (> $100K) | Recommend | - | - | Approve | Notify |
| **M&A, major transactions** | Recommend | - | Recommend | Approve | Approve |
**Note**: "Recommend" means Legal provides opinion; final approval by next level.
### 5.2 Escalation Paths
#### 5.2.1 Standard Escalation
**When to Escalate**:
- Review exceeds SLA without exception
- Legal Liaison lacks authority to approve
- Novel legal issue outside Legal Liaison expertise
- High-risk decision requiring senior review
**Escalation Path**: Requester → Legal Liaison → Senior Counsel → General Counsel → CEO
**Escalation Process**:
1. **Legal Liaison** escalates to **Senior Counsel** via email/Slack with summary, urgency
2. **Senior Counsel** reviews, decides to: (a) Handle directly, (b) Escalate to General Counsel, or (c) Engage external counsel
3. **General Counsel** reviews, decides to: (a) Handle directly, (b) Escalate to CEO, or (c) Bring to Board
**Timeline**: Each escalation level has 1-2 business days to respond or escalate further
#### 5.2.2 Emergency Escalation
**When to Escalate Immediately**:
- Regulatory investigation or enforcement action
- Litigation threatened or filed
- Security or data breach
- Imminent contract breach with major customer
- Critical business risk (> $1M impact)
**Emergency Escalation Path**: Requester → Legal Liaison → General Counsel (immediately) → CEO (same day)
**Process**:
1. **Requester** creates emergency review ticket AND directly contacts Legal Liaison (phone, Slack)
2. **Legal Liaison** immediately notifies General Counsel (phone, not email)
3. **General Counsel** convenes emergency meeting (Legal, Executive team, affected stakeholders)
4. **Decision made** within hours, not days
### 5.3 Approval Documentation
**Approval Record Requirements**:
- **Decision**: Approve / Approve with conditions / Reject / Escalate
- **Approver name and title**: [Legal Liaison / Senior Counsel / General Counsel]
- **Approval date**: [yyyy-mm-dd]
- **Conditions** (if applicable): [Specific requirements, mitigations, restrictions]
- **Rationale**: [Brief legal reasoning for decision]
- **Expiration** (if applicable): [Approval valid until condition changes, date expires]
**Approval Storage**: Review tickets with approval documentation stored in [ticketing system], exported to [document repository] for long-term retention
**Retention Period**: 7 years (align with contract retention policies)
## 6 Phase Gate Legal Criteria
> Define legal requirements that must be met before transitioning to next project phase.
### 6.1 Inception Phase Gate
**Legal Criteria** (all must be complete):
- [ ] Regulatory applicability assessment complete (GDPR, HIPAA, SOC 2, export control, etc.)
- [ ] Customer contract obligations identified and documented
- [ ] Vendor contracts reviewed (SLAs, DPAs, compliance certifications)
- [ ] IP landscape review complete (patent search, trademark clearance, FTO if needed)
- [ ] Initial legal risk assessment complete (legal-risk-assessment-template.md)
- [ ] Critical legal risks (score ≥ 20) mitigated or escalated to CEO
- [ ] **Legal Liaison sign-off obtained**
**Gate Owner**: Legal Liaison
**Gate Review Meeting**: Legal Liaison + Project Manager + Key Stakeholders
**Block Criteria**: Critical legal risks (score ≥ 20) without approved mitigation plan
**Deliverables**:
- `legal-risk-assessment-template.md` (initial version)
- Regulatory applicability checklist
- Contract obligations summary
- Legal Liaison approval record
### 6.2 Elaboration Phase Gate
**Legal Criteria** (all must be complete):
- [ ] Privacy Impact Assessment complete (if processing personal data)
- [ ] License compliance plan approved (SBOM reviewed, no prohibited licenses)
- [ ] Compliance framework documented (regulatory-compliance-framework-template.md)
- [ ] Contract requirements traced to system requirements (contract-requirements-traceability-matrix.md)
- [ ] High legal risks (score ≥ 12) mitigated or accepted per policy (with General Counsel approval)
- [ ] Vendor DPAs/BAAs signed (if applicable)
- [ ] **Legal Liaison sign-off obtained**
**Gate Owner**: Legal Liaison
**Gate Review Meeting**: Legal Liaison + Privacy Officer + Project Manager
**Block Criteria**: High legal risks (score ≥ 12) without approved mitigation or acceptance
**Deliverables**:
- `privacy-impact-assessment-template.md` (if applicable)
- `license-compliance-template.md` (initial SBOM review)
- `regulatory-compliance-framework-template.md`
- `contract-requirements-traceability-matrix.md`
- Legal Liaison approval record
### 6.3 Construction Phase Gate
**Legal Criteria** (ongoing during construction, quarterly review):
- [ ] Ongoing compliance monitoring active (license scanning in CI/CD)
- [ ] Vendor compliance verified (SOC 2 reports reviewed, certifications valid)
- [ ] Data protection controls verified (encryption, access controls, logging)
- [ ] Attribution files generated (open source license compliance)
- [ ] No outstanding legal blockers (review tickets resolved or escalated)
- [ ] **Legal Liaison quarterly review sign-off**
**Gate Owner**: Legal Liaison
**Review Frequency**: Quarterly during construction phase
**Block Criteria**: License violations detected, vendor certification expired, unresolved legal blockers
**Deliverables**:
- CI/CD license scan reports (green/passing)
- Vendor compliance verification (SOC 2 reports, certification validity)
- Attribution file (ATTRIBUTIONS.md or LICENSE.txt)
- Quarterly legal review meeting notes
### 6.4 Transition Phase Gate
**Legal Criteria** (all must be complete before production deployment):
- [ ] Terms of Service finalized and reviewed
- [ ] Privacy Policy published and compliant (GDPR, CCPA)
- [ ] Compliance certifications obtained (SOC 2, ISO 27001, etc. - if required)
- [ ] Export classification complete (ECCN assigned if applicable)
- [ ] License attributions included in release (verified in final build)
- [ ] Data processing agreements active (customer DPAs signed)
- [ ] Legal risk register updated (all high risks mitigated or accepted)
- [ ] **Legal Liaison sign-off for production release**
- [ ] **General Counsel sign-off (if high-risk project: score ≥ 12)**
**Gate Owner**: Legal Liaison, General Counsel (high-risk)
**Gate Review Meeting**: Legal Liaison + General Counsel (if needed) + Project Manager + Deployment Manager
**Block Criteria**:
- Missing compliance certifications (SOC 2, ISO 27001) if contractually required
- Unsigned customer DPAs
- Export classification incomplete (if international deployment)
- Unmitigated high legal risks (score ≥ 12)
**Deliverables**:
- Terms of Service (final version)
- Privacy Policy (final version)
- Compliance certifications (SOC 2 report, ISO 27001 certificate)
- Export classification documentation (ECCN, self-classification report)
- Attribution file (in release package)
- Customer DPAs (signed copies)
- `legal-risk-assessment-template.md` (final version)
- Legal Liaison approval record
- General Counsel approval record (if required)
